Manchester City Fans have been reacting to a post on Twitter, which relays reports that claims Kevin De Bruyne is now a major doubt for the Liverpool game on February 7th with a ‘small hamstring tear’.
The Belgian playmaker left the game shortly before the hour mark on Wednesday. Although some reports had suggested it was a precautionary measure.
The Mirror now report that City’s medical staff have assessed the injury and believe he is likely to miss between two and three weeks – though have not ruled out a longer spell on the sidelines.
As a result, the Belgium international is not expected to be available for City’s crunch match with Liverpool on February 7, although he could return in time to face Tottenham Hotspur later next month.
The playmaker, who has already amassed three goals and 15 assists in all competitions this term will join Sergio Aguero out of the Manchester City team.
The Argentine striker will remains in isolation after confirming on social media on Thursday afternoon that he had tested positive for the virus.
